Boxycharm is a $21 USD ($21 USD+$5 USD for shipping to Canada) monthly subscription service, where you will receive 4 to 5 full size beauty items. They range from makeup, to skincare to beauty tools. The minimum value of each box is $100 USD. Recently Boxycharm introduced the BoxyLuxe, which comes with a minimum of 10 products, with a minimum retail value of $250! All you have to do is pay an additional $28.99 USD every 3 months, in addition to your $21 USD subscription. That means that every 3 months you get a BoxyLuxe. The theme of September’s Boxycharm/BoxyLuxe is Wild Flower. In this month’s BoxyLuxe I received the following items:

The Vintage Cosmetic Company – Dolly Bow Make-up Headband ($4.99 USD)

Elevate your beauty routine with your new, stretchy, vintage-inspired, headband.

This is one of the cutest pink polka dot headbands that I have seen. The big bow is adorable, and the fuzzy texture is not only soft, but it is also washer and dryer proof. I do like it, but I found it to be a little tight on my head… I will stretch it out a bit and go from there.

Tarte Cosmetics – Park Ave Princess Chisel Palette ($45 USD)

This Amazonian clay infused bronzer bar comes with six bronzing and highlighting powders.

These powders are absolutely gorgeous. There is a range of mattes and shimmers and they are very pigmented and long lasting. I found them easy to blend, and they did not look harsh in natural light. I really enjoyed getting this item in my BoxyLuxe.

Sol De Janiero – Ipanema Sunset Glow Oil ($35 USD)

Enhance your skin’s natural glow with the Ipanema Sunset Glow Oil.

It was nice to get this sort of product in a beauty subscription. With fall coming, I am not so sure that it was the perfect timing for a glow oil, as this is more of a summer goodie. Other than that, it smells lovely and has a beautiful natural sheen to it.

Smashbox Cosmetics – Limited Edition Photo Finish Primer Water ($32 USD)

This 3-in-1 primer and setting spray hydrates, preps and refreshes the skin.

This primer is really refreshing and has definitely made my makeup set well. I enjoy the smell of the forest vibes. I got the Serene Greens one, and I am very happy with the performance and the fragrance.

R+Co – Death Valley Dry Shampoo, Travel Size ($17 USD)

Add instant volume and thickness to your hair with your new R+Co dry shampoo.

This is a lovely travel size and there is enough product in there for a few dry washes. The scent is lovely and not over powering, and I would probably purchase the full size in the future.

Juice Beauty – Stem Cellular Anti-Wrinkle Moisturizer ($70 USD)

Moisturize with a blend of stem cells infused Vitamin C and resveratrol-rich grape formula.

This is probably one of my favorite items in the box this month! The smell of this moisturizer reminds me of cotton candy bubble gum with a hint of citrus! I truly love putting this on, it isn’t sticky, moisturizer and is easy to apply foundation over. A++.

Luxie – 732 Airbrush Foundation Brush ($38 USD)

Create a flawless finish with your new Luxie 732 Airbrush Foundation.

This brush is not only gorgeous, but it is also ergonomic, with its’ crafted handle that allow for a nice grip. The bristles are soft and it applies foundation well. This is my first Luxie brush and I must say I am enjoying it.

Pretty Vulgar – Nightingale Smokey Eyeshadow Palette ($42 USD)

Made up of 12 highly pigmented shades, the Nightingale palette is sure to help you create your best looks.

This palette is the perfect choice for fall. Neutrals and smokey vibes, with both shimmers and mattes. I think that this palette is a great addition to my palette collection.

Violet Voss – Liquid Lipstick ($42 USD)

This liquid lipstick formula offers high pigmentation and radiance that does not budge.

This formula and this color… wow! I mean, I have been getting compliments for weeks now! I discovered a new brand, and a new liquid lipstick- so I’m happy!

Alamar Cosmetics – Ojitos Brush Set ($18 USD)

Made with 100% synthetic fibers, these brushes are extremely soft, durable and essential to your brush collection.

These are beautiful brushes, and makeup application is easy and smooth using them. I wouldn’t say they are my favorite, but I love adding new brushes to my collection.

Laura Geller – Baked Blush – N - Brighten ($28 USD)

Add a gorgeous, glowy flush to your cheeks with this baked blush.

I never typically wear blush, but this is more of a luminous rosey highlight. I love how natural and glowey this product is. I really enjoyed trying it out.

Boxycharm Tote (Priceless)

A black tote bag with “totes a charmer” written on it in white letters.

Very cute and a nice addition. Great for carrying your groceries in or for storage.

Total Value: $334.99 USD

Cost Per Item: $4.17 USD

Total September Savings: $285 USD

Final thoughts

I LOVE BoxyLuxe and in my opinion it is completely worth the investment! The amount of products (all full size, minus the travel size dry shampoo) that you get to try out, for the price is fantastic. I love the surprise, and I enjoy trying out new brands, or expensive brands that I typically wouldn’t have tried out otherwise. I am very much looking forward to December’s BoxyLuxe.
